Your Opportunity

We are actively seeking a Senior Project Architect working on the leading edge of design computing. As part of the Regional Design Computing Leadership Team, you will lead the transformational integration of design computing into our practice—advancing strategy and adoption of advanced visualization, computational and parametric design, generative design, and AI to deliver efficient, elegant project outcomes.

This position can be located in any major Canadian Stantec location with a Buildings presence.

Regional Design Computing Leadership Responsibilities

Co-develop the regional vision and strategy with the Design Computing Discipline Lead; translate it into standards, best practices, and workflows.

Lead regional digital transformation and cultural change using proven change‑management practices.

Establish documentation, QC, and delivery standards for computational and generative design processes.

Identify and mentor emerging leaders; create and deliver a training and professional‑development roadmap.

Collaborate with Buildings & Stantec Innovation teams to evaluate and apply technologies that enhance design and documentation.

Work closely with the Regional Business Lead to target problems where design computing creates measurable value; partner with the Regional Design Lead and the Regional Carbon & Climate Lead as the Design Pillars.

Capabilities and Credentials

Progressive design professional with strong knowledge of advanced visualization and computational design technologies, including Revit and Rhino; parametric design (Dynamo, Grasshopper); data / 3D visualization (Power BI, Tableau); and multi‑ variable optimization using Machine Learning and AI.

Skilled communicator who can explain design‑ technology concepts to technical and non‑ technical audiences; able to tell the story of design computing’s impact on design quality and outcomes.

Significant hands‑ on experience with computational and generative design software and change‑ management best practices.

Able to work at organizational scale across the Buildings Operating Unit and with multi‑ disciplinary teams.

Strong collaborator with excellent people skills; ability to travel across North America.
